What is the difference between Internship Distributed Antenna System vs Internship Network Technician?

AspectInternship Distributed Antenna SystemInternship Network Technician
CertificationsBasic knowledge of RF and networkingNetworking fundamentals, possibly Cisco certifications
Work EnvironmentTelecom sites, outdoor and indoor antenna setupsData centers, office networks, infrastructure setups
Industry UsageTelecommunications, wireless providers

Both roles involve technical skills in networking and telecommunications, but an Internship Distributed Antenna System focuses specifically on RF and antenna infrastructure for wireless coverage, while an Internship Network Technician covers broader network systems and data communication. The choice depends on your interest in RF technology versus general networking.

Blue Origin is pioneering the future of space-based communications with TeraWave, a revolutionary satellite communications network designed to deliver symmetrical data speeds of up to 6 Tbps anywhere on Earth. This multi-orbit constellation will consist of optically interconnected satellites in low Earth orbit (LEO) and medium Earth orbit (MEO), providing enterprise-grade connectivity for critical operations worldwide.

Job Description

The Emerging Systems business unit at Blue Origin is pioneering the future of space-based communications with TeraWave, a revolutionary satellite communications network designed to deliver symmetrical data speeds of up to 6 Tbps anywhere on Earth. This multi-orbit constellation will consist of 5,408 optically interconnected satellites in low Earth orbit (LEO) and medium Earth orbit (MEO), providing enterprise-grade connectivity for critical operations worldwide. The digital system comprises two ASICs: a high-throughput modem and a DSP-intensive digital beamforming (DBF) chip, with first tapeout targeted for 2027. This is Blue Origin's first in-house silicon, which means the development strategy, methodology, and infrastructure are being defined now — and we are hiring senior engineers and technical leads to define them. Our strategy treats constrained-random simulation, formal methods, and pre-silicon hardware platforms as equal first-class tools, with dedicated engineers for each.

This role owns the hardware platforms end to end, across two complementary capabilities: Emulation primary targeting pre-silicon vehicle for design and verification bring-up, FPGA prototyping driving DSP and beamforming datapaths against real data converters, RF front ends, antenna hardware, and lab instrumentation at scaled sample rates. You will define the platform strategy, select and deploy the hardware, build the flows, and stand up a nightly image service that the rest of the program runs on — because none of it exists today. Wireless communications experience is welcome but not required. If you want to define methodology and tooling rather than consume someone else's, that opportunity is genuinely available here.

Responsibilities
  • Define and build Blue Origin's pre-silicon emulation and prototyping capability from the ground up.
  • Develop platform strategy, flows, and infrastructure, and lead tradeoff studies covering capacity, build turnaround, debug visibility, and cost.
  • Evaluate and recommend platform choices, including commercial emulation systems (e.g., Palladium, Veloce, ZeBu), commercial prototyping systems (e.g., Protium, HAPS), off-the-shelf boards, and custom board solutions.
  • Own the end-to-end build flow: partitioning, synthesis, constraints, implementation, and timing closure for large SoC and subsystem designs across single- and multi-FPGA targets.
  • Adapt designs for the platform, including clock and reset restructuring, memory model substitution, and replacement of hard IP with platform equivalents.
  • Define the rate-reduction strategy for DSP and beamforming prototyping — decimation, clock ratios, reduced beam and element counts — and establish, with architecture and modeling, the fidelity criteria that show a scaled slice is representative of the full design.
  • Build hardware-in-the-loop platforms connecting DSP and beamforming datapaths to real converters, RF front ends, and antenna hardware, including data converter interfacing, coherent multi-channel clock distribution, and latency-deterministic data paths.
  • Establish and operate a nightly build service producing qualified images on a predictable cadence, with versioning, release notes, and rollback, and define the qualification tests that validate each image before release.
  • Develop transactors, speed bridges, host-side software, and test harnesses that connect designs to reference models, test equipment, and real-world interfaces.
  • Manage platform capacity, scheduling, and allocation across competing users, and forecast future capacity needs against program milestones.
  • Debug at platform level — signal capture, waveform tracing, transaction-level debug — and triage failures with design and verification teams to isolate root cause.
  • Partner with RF, antenna, and DSP teams on lab integration, calibration, and end-to-end signal chain validation.
  • Produce and maintain user documentation, onboarding material, and usage guidance so teams can operate independently.

Blue Origin is a private aerospace manufacturing and suborbital spaceflight services company based in Kent, Washington, USA. Established in 2000 by Amazon founder Jeff Bezos, the company operates in the cutting-edge aerospace industry aiming to build a future where millions of people can live and work in space. They develop a variety of technologies, with a focus on reusable rocket systems which significantly reduce the cost of space travel. Blue Origin's core mission is to make this vision come to life by incrementally building on its successes with an ultimate vision of dramatic cost reduction and increased reliance on reusable spacecraft.
